然而,面对海量数据和日益复杂的存储环境,我们难免会遇到无法继续备份的文件
这些文件可能因各种原因而备份失败,包括但不限于文件损坏、权限问题、存储空间不足、硬件故障或软件限制
面对这种情况,我们必须采取积极而有效的策略,以确保数据的完整性和可恢复性
本文将深入探讨不能继续备份的文件问题,并提供一系列实用的解决方案
一、问题的根源分析 1. 文件损坏 文件损坏是备份失败最常见的原因之一
文件在传输、存储或处理过程中可能因各种原因受损,导致无法读取或写入备份介质
2.权限问题 操作系统或文件系统的权限设置可能阻止备份软件访问某些文件或目录
这种权限限制可能导致备份过程中断或文件遗漏
3.存储空间不足 备份介质(如硬盘、磁带或云存储)的存储空间不足也会导致备份失败
随着数据量的增长,存储空间的管理变得尤为关键
4. 硬件故障 硬盘驱动器、磁带机或其他存储设备出现故障时,备份过程可能中断,甚至导致数据丢失
5. 软件限制 备份软件的缺陷、不兼容或配置错误也可能导致备份失败
软件更新、补丁或配置调整可能有助于解决问题
二、应对策略与解决方案 1. 定期检查和修复文件 为了预防文件损坏导致的备份失败,应定期进行文件完整性检查
使用如MD5、SHA-1等哈希算法校验文件,可以及时发现并修复损坏的文件
此外,定期运行磁盘检查和修复工具(如Windows的chkdsk命令或Linux的fsck命令)也有助于维护文件系统的健康
2. 优化权限管理 确保备份软件具有足够的权限访问所有需要备份的文件和目录
在Windows系统中,可以通过修改文件夹属性、使用管理员账户运行备份软件或调整用户账户控制(UAC)设置来实现
在Linux或Unix系统中,使用`chmod`和`chown`命令调整文件和目录的权限和所有权
3.监控和管理存储空间 实施存储空间监控策略,确保备份介质有足够的空间进行备份
使用存储管理工具(如Windows的性能监视器或Linux的df命令)定期检查存储空间的使用情况
当存储空间接近饱和时,考虑增加存储设备、清理不必要的文件或优化备份策略(如增量备份、差异备份)
4. 硬件冗余与故障转移 为了提高备份的可靠性,应采用硬件冗余技术(如RAID阵列)和故障转移机制
RAID阵列通过数据分散存储和冗余校验提供数据保护,即使一个或多个硬盘出现故障,也能恢复数据
故障转移机制则确保在备份设备故障时,备份任务能够无缝转移到其他设备
5. 软件更新与配置优化 定期更新备份软件以确保其兼容性和安全性
软件更新通常包含漏洞修复、性能改进和新功能支持
同时,仔细检查备份软件的配置设置,确保它们符合当前的备份需求和存储环境
对于复杂的备份任务,考虑聘请专业的备份管理员或咨询供应商的技术支持
6. 数据分类与优先级备份 根据数据的重要性和恢复时间目标(RTO)对文件进行分类
优先备份关键业务数据和敏感信息,确保在发生灾难时能够迅速恢复
对于非关键数据,可以采用较低的备份频率或更经济的存储方案
7.备份验证与恢复测试 备份完成后,进行备份验证以确保备份数据的完整性和可用性
这可以通过恢复少量数据到测试环境并进行验证来实现
定期进行恢复测试也是至关重要的,它有助于发现备份过程中可能存在的问题,并确保在真正需要恢复数据时能够顺利进行
8. 考虑云备份和混合备份策略 云备份提供了灵活、可扩展且成本效益高的备份解决方案
通过将数据备份到云端,可以摆脱物理存储设备的限制,并利用云提供商的冗余和故障转移机制提高数据安全性
同时,结合本地备份和云备份的混合策略可以进一步增强备份的可靠性和灵活性
三、最佳实践与未来趋势 1.自动化备份流程 自动化备份流程可以减少人为错误并提高备份效率
使用任务计划程序或备份软件的调度功能定期执行备份任务,并确保备份日志的详细记录以便于问题追踪和故障排除
2. 数据生命周期管理 实施数据生命周期管理策略,根据数据的价值随时间变化来调整备份策略
对于过时或不再需要的数据,可以考虑归档、删除或降低备份频率
3.人工智能与机器学习 随着人工智能和机器学习技术的发展,未来的备份系统将更加智能和自适应
它们能够预测数据增长趋势、优化备份窗口、自动调整存储策略并检测潜在的数据风险
4.区块链技术在备份中的应用 区块链技术以其去中心化、不可篡改和透明性特点,在数据备份和恢复领域展现出巨大潜力
通过将备份数据的哈希值存储在区块链上,可以确保数据的完整性和可追溯性,即使原始数据丢失也能通过区块链验证备份数据的真实性
四、结论 面对不能继续备份的文件问题,我们需要采取综合策略来确保数据的完整性和可恢复性
通过定期检查和修复文件、优化权限管理、监控和管理存储空间、实施硬件冗余与故障转移、更新软件与配置优化、数据分类与优先级备份、备份验证与恢复测试以及考虑云备份和混合备份策略等措施,我们可以显著提高备份的可靠性和效率
同时,关注自动化备份流程、数据生命周期管理、人工智能与机器学习以及区块链技术等最佳实践和未来趋势,将有助于我们更好地应对不断变化的备份挑战
在数字化时代,数据备份不仅是技术挑战,更是业务连续性和信息安全的基石
让我们共同努力,确保每一份数据都能得到安全、可靠的备份